Output 59183850530afc02dcc29db47c78d2697529c71aa63d2eae1b16414dd5838fc1:19

value
301210
script pubkey
OP_0 OP_PUSHBYTES_20 2fa2b3a438c5d0e1623d4e2f99ae06ba9299ae22
address
bc1q973t8fpcchgwzc3afchentsxh2ffnt3z06cnf3
transaction
59183850530afc02dcc29db47c78d2697529c71aa63d2eae1b16414dd5838fc1
spent
true